VACUUM INSULATION PANEL MANUFACTURING METHOD, AND VACUUM INSULATION PANEL

1. A vacuum insulation panel manufacturing method comprising:

  • a stacking step in which a first metal plate is stacked on one side of an insulating core member, and in which a backing member having an opening and a second metal plate having an evacuation port are stacked, with the opening and the evacuation port stacking, on the other surface of the core member in the order of the backing member and the second metal plate from the core member side;

    a first welding step for welding outwards of where the core member is arranged in the first metal plate and the second metal plate;

    an evacuating step for applying a vacuum in an inner area which is held between the first metal plate and the second metal plate and in which the core member is arranged, from the evacuation port; and

    a laser welding step in which, in a state in which the inner area is made into a vacuum by the evacuating step, the evacuation port is sealed by means of a sealing member and the sealing member, the second metal plate and the backing member are laser welded.
